Today they have released the highly anticipated Nik Collection 2018 by DxO, an updated suite of Adobe Lightroom and Photoshop plugins for photographers and creative professionals. Also available today is DxO PhotoLab 1.2, an update of DxO’s RAW and JPEG image processing software, which adds new local correction features and support for seven additional cameras (the Sony A7 III, the Panasonic Lumix DMC-G9, TZ90, and GF9, the Canon EOS 2000D, the Apple iPhone 8 Plus, and iPhone X).

These updates were designed for expert photographers and graphic designers, the Nik Collection includes seven powerful plugins for Adobe Lightroom, Photoshop, and Photoshop Elements that offer a full range of creative effects and filters:

  • Analog Efex Pro applies analog film, camera, and lens simulations to digital photos.
  • Color Efex Pro includes a set of filters for color correction, touch-up, and creative effects.
  • Dfine reduces the noise of digital images by analyzing the specificities of each device.
  • HDR Efex Pro processes images in HDR.
  • Sharpener Pro increases the accuracy and enhances the detail of digital images.
  • Silver Efex Pro is a black and white image conversion solution inspired by darkroom techniques.
  • Viveza locally adjusts the color and tone of specific areas of the image.
